Description

The MAX7219CWG is an integrated serial input/output common-cathode display driver designed to interface microprocessors with 7-segment numeric LED displays up to 8 digits, bar-graph displays, or 64 individual LEDs. It simplifies the process of controlling multiple LEDs or segments efficiently and is widely used in applications like digital clocks, meters, and other numerical displays.
Key features include:
1. Serial Interface: It uses a three-wire SPI-compatible interface, making it simple to connect to microcontrollers with minimal pin usage.

2. Display Control: Offers a range of control features such as brightness adjustment and shutdown mode to conserve power.
3. Decoding Options: Allows for both BCD (Binary-Coded Decimal) decoding for 7-segment displays and direct control for individual LEDs.
4. Daisy-Chaining: Multiple MAX7219CWG chips can be daisy-chained to control larger displays or longer LED chains without additional interfacing complexity.
5. Ease of Use: Requires minimal external components, typically only a single resistor to set the current flow for the LEDs.
The MAX7219CWG is valued for its simplicity, efficiency, and versatility in LED display control applications.

Equivalent

The MAX7219CWG is a serially interfaced, 8-digit LED display driver. Equivalent products include the MAX7221, which offers similar functionality with slight differences in decoding capability and load regulation. Other alternatives could be the HT16K33 from Holtek and the TM1637 from Titan Microelectronics, both of which are used for driving LED displays and offer comparable features, though they may require different interfacing or programming approaches.

Pinout

The MAX7219CWG is a compact, serial input/output common-cathode display driver, used to interface microprocessors to 7-segment numeric LED displays. It is specifically designed for LED display drivers up to 8 digits.
The device typically comes in a 24-pin DIP or SOIC package. The pin functions include:
1. DIN (Data Input): Serial data input.
2. CLK (Clock): Serial clock input.
3. LOAD (Chip Select): Initiates serial data transfer.
4. DOUT (Data Output): Serial data output for daisy-chaining.
5. GND: Ground.
6. VCC: Positive supply voltage.
7. DIG 0-7: Digit drivers for the anodes of the display.
8. SEG A-G, DP: Segment drivers for each segment and the decimal point.
9. ISET: Current setting resistor input.
MAX7219CWG simplifies the connection between the microprocessor and LED display and controls brightness using a single external resistor. It can be cascaded to control more than 8 digits and includes a BCD code-decoder, multiplex scan circuitry, segment and digit drivers, and an 8x8 static RAM to store each digit.

Application

The MAX7219CWG is a compact, serial input/output common-cathode display driver used in various applications to simplify the control of LED displays. Its primary application areas include:
1. LED Matrix Displays: Driving 8x8 LED matrices for dynamic visual output.
2. 7-Segment Displays: Controlling up to eight 7-segment numeric displays for numerical readouts.
3. Bar Graph Displays: Facilitating bar graph LED displays for signal level indicators.
4. Digital Clocks: Managing LED displays in clocks for time representation.
5. Scoreboards: Used in sports scoreboards for real-time score updates.
6. Industrial Control Panels: Displaying numeric data in control panels.
7. Consumer Electronics: Providing visual feedback in electronic gadgets.
Its ease of interfacing with microcontrollers makes it popular for both hobbyist and professional projects.
